Problem is, this is another solution that addresses only one symptom and not the underlying problem. Further, like the idea of using strict limits on figure counts, this one actually can be abused more than the current situation. The strict limit ends up being done like this, one guy uses his 10 figures for 5 med hitters and 5 filler/tech. The other guy uses 3 larger hitters, and 7 filler/tech. Guy B, then waits until the end of the round, and he now has 3 heavy hitters, vs his opponents 2-3 medium hitters. Nothing changes in the long run. Not to mention that changing this changes so many other things in terms of balance and value in the game.

The reason against changing Gha is, that the lesser factions can utilize this combo and it's about all they can do to get high acts. Rebels don't need this trick. You take it away, and that takes it away from everyone, meaning no real change, or an even slightly higher advantage to the Rebels and NR than they currently have.

I would not support changing Gha in anyway, nor am I in support of making any real significant rule changes at this time relating to activation control. We need to see how the first couple of V-sets help with the issue before we even think about changing a fundamental rule of the game (and I already explained why this isn't about Dodonna, it isn't about mice - those are symptoms of the core design of the game). Ok I'll throw out an idea. I would like to see a melee combined fire option in the rules. If I have 5 ugos around a guy, please let me have 16 attack for 10 dmg.

We could just change the wording on the rule to "characters must have line of sight or be adjacent to the target". If you want the +4 from a melee person they need to be next to the target.

It would be cool if we could work it both ways. Melee getting help from ranged that have los. Ranged getting the +4 from melee adjacent to the target.

Combined fire is not that big a part of the game as it sits right now. Maybe this would open it up a bit more with some new options.
